FireIntel & InfoStealers: A Deep Dive into Threat Landscape

The evolving cybersecurity environment is increasingly dominated by the convergence of FireIntel and info-stealing software. FireIntel, which represents the collection and study of publicly available data related to threat actors, provides crucial visibility into emerging campaigns, often preceding the deployment of sophisticated info-stealers. These info-stealers, like Vidar, Raccoon, and others, are designed to harvest sensitive details, financial information, and other valuable resources from infected systems. Understanding this connection—how FireIntel reveals the preparations for info-stealing attacks—is paramount for proactive protection and mitigating the threat to organizations. From Logs to Action: Using Threat Intelligence for FireIntel Analysis

Leveraging accessible threat data to power FireIntel investigation transforms raw system records into practical findings. By correlating observed behaviors within your environment to known threat actor tactics, techniques, and methods (TTPs), security analysts can quickly identify potential compromises and prioritize remediation efforts. This shift from purely reactive log observation to a proactive, threat-informed approach substantially enhances your security posture.
